Tarsier Facts
Class:Mammalia
Order:Primates
Family:Tarsiidae
Genus:Tarsius
Scientific Name:Tarsius
Common Name:Tarsier
Other Name(s):Western Tarsier, Eastern Tarsier, Philippine Tarsier
Group:Mammal
Number Of Species:18
Location:A number of south-east Asian islands
Habitat:Forests, mangroves and scrub
Colour:Grey, Brown, Ochre, Golden
Skin Type:Fur
Size (H):9cm -16cm
Weight:80g - 165g
Top Speed:40kph
Diet:Carnivore
Prey:Insects, Lizards, Birds
Predators:Cats, Snakes, Birds of Prey
Lifestyle:Nocturnal
Group Behaviour:Solitary/Group
Life Span:12 - 20 years
Age Of Sexual Maturity:1 - 2 years
Gestation Period:180 days
Average Litter Size:1
Name Of Young:Infant
Age Of Weaning:8 weeks
Conservation Status:Endangered
Estimated Population Size:Declining
Biggest Threat:Habitat loss
